Cohen-Aslatei, which formerly worked as a managing director at gay dating application Chappy, stated he developed the complete idea for S’More in the summer of 2019, after creating a discussion with a female who was simply frustrated with the dating world. The Canadian Harvard scholar founded his software in through a partnership with WeWork, in which staff members marketed the app through personal references. To date, it’s just below 15,000 people, 68 % of whom become lady and 20 percent of who determine as LGBTQ.
